SEPCO unique feature
Two Tracking Systems — Know Which One to Use
SEPCO is the only DISCO that operates two separate online tracking systems. This is a common point of confusion. The ENC portal (enc.com.pk) tracks new connection applications. SEPCO's own website (sepco.com.pk) has a separate complaint tracking system for registered service complaints. They are completely separate — entering your ENC Tracking ID on sepco.com.pk's complaint tracker will not return results.
ENC new connection tracking
Go to enc.com.pk → select SEPCO → enter Tracking ID or CNIC.
SEPCO complaint tracking
Go to sepco.com.pk → enter complaint number + security code from your complaint receipt.
Key difference
ENC tracking is for new meter applications. SEPCO's complaint tracker is for billing, power, or service complaints.
When confused
Call 118 or 071-9330112 (24/7) and describe your issue — the agent will direct you to the right system.
ENC application stages
Your SEPCO Application Stages
SEPCO new connection applications follow the 7-stage ENC process. Track on enc.com.pk at any time.
Submitted
Application received and queued for DISCO review.
→ Await SMS with your Tracking ID.
Under Review
DISCO is verifying your documents for completeness.
→ Check mobile for any correction requests.
Inspection Scheduled
Field team assigned to survey your premises.
→ Ensure premises access on the scheduled date.
Inspection Completed
Site verified, distances measured, wiring checked.
→ Await demand notice (2–5 working days).
Demand Notice Issued
Official payment voucher with all charges is ready.
→ Pay at designated bank and upload receipt on portal.
Payment Received
Payment verified. Meter installation being scheduled.
→ Ensure someone available at premises for installation.
Energised
Meter installed. Your connection is live.
→ Collect your consumer number from the DISCO.

FAQs
SEPCO Application Tracking FAQs
How do I track my SEPCO new connection on the ENC portal?
Visit enc.com.pk, select SEPCO, and enter your 11-digit Tracking ID or 13-digit CNIC without dashes. This tracks your new meter application — not service complaints.
What is sepco.com.pk's tracking system for?
SEPCO's own website has a complaint tracking system for registered service complaints (billing errors, power outages, etc.). It is separate from ENC new connection tracking and uses a different complaint number + security code.
How long does SEPCO take for a new connection?
15–30 days from complete document submission for standard domestic connections.
What is SEPCO's 24/7 helpline?
SEPCO's helpline number 071-9330112 is available 24/7. The universal electricity helpline 118 also connects to SEPCO during office hours.
Does SEPCO cover Larkana?
Yes. Larkana is within SEPCO's service area. Note: Larkana district borders both SEPCO and HESCO territory — confirm your district on the ENC portal if unsure.
My SEPCO ENC application is stuck. Who do I call?
Call 071-9330112 (24/7) or 118 with your Tracking ID. For escalation, contact NEPRA at 051-9207200.
